No, the gift card site you combine the gift cards on disneygiftcard.com is run by Disney and while it sells Disney gift cards, does not give any discounts. The site that was mentioned was a site that was selling $1000 Disney gift cards for $840, a 16% discount. There are no legitimate stores that sell Disney gift cards for 16% off; I don't think any stores have ever even sold it for 10% off. The most we have ever seen is maybe 6% or 8% off. Anything more than that is probably not a genuine seller.
